Dr. Polytimi Frangou is a Sir Henry Wellcome Postdoctoral Fellow working in the Stagg group, collaborating with the Oswal and Tan groups. Polytimi’s fellowship looks at the neurochemical origins of normal and pathological visual processing. She uses magnetic resonance spectroscopy, pharmacological interventions and non-invasive brain stimulation to investigate the neurophysiological mechanisms through which GABA and acetylcholine facilitate human cognitive function.
Polytimi studied Electrical and Computer Engineering at the National Technical University of Athens (2012), before completing her PhD in Cognitive Neuroscience at the University of Cambridge (2018). Her doctoral work looked at the role of neurotransmitter GABA in visual plasticity during training, using multi-modal brain imaging and non-invasive brain stimulation.
